MEMORANDUM
TO: Greg Moberg, Planner, l
FROM: Rick Murray, Pazk Superintendent~~'`
DATE: October 20, 1994
RE: Case Number WA-94-17 (approval of a variance to allow a fourteen foot high fence
along a portion of the west property line for property located at 6601 W. 29th Ave.)
This memo is in response to the above mentioned case as previously discussed. In meeting
with Mr. Harold Hawkins, the owner of property at 6675 W. 29th Ave., west of Stites Pazk.
Mr. Hawkins has concerns centered around the usage of the softball field by groups other
than those who have been issued a facility use permit by the Pazks and Recreafion
Department. Presently, these groups issued permits include youth softball, (Sts. Peter and
Paul and girls softball), senior softball and practice for boy's baseball.
Activity during other times may include other groups that may have been issued a facility
permit to use the softball field, as well as other groups using the softball field on a "drop in"
basis. These "drop in" groups have warranted this request due to the fact that they consist
mostly of adult males with the ability to hit a softball over the existing section of fence on
the west property line.
On several occasions, Mr. Hawkins has contacted these groups in question when present at
Stites Pazk, but the situation still exists, resulting in property damage to Mr. Hawkins' house
and east facing windows in recent years.
Included in this memo aze answers to the review criteria (numbers 1-9) under the Wheat
Ridge Code of Laws.
1. The property use, service and income under present conditions allowed by the
Recreation would yield a reasonable return. The variance would provide a fence high
enough (fourteen feet) to allow all groups to use the pazk and softball fields safely
with no further damage to Mr. Hawkins property.
2. Yes, partially due to the fact that anyone is free to use the facility as long as there
are no groups with facility permits. It is hazd to prevent this situation from
reoccurring. Also, the Siberian Elm trees along the west fence line (pazk side of the
fence) were removed in 1990 as liabilities, which in the past helped deflect balls.
3. No, as this extension of the west property line fence could be tied in to the existing
fence easily and would protect the azea azound Mr. Hawkins' properly (approximately
seventy feet). The height of this extended fence would match the same height of the
existing fence surrounding the basketball court in the north section of Stites Park.
4. Yes, both to the City as well as Mr. Hawkins as stated in #2. This has been an
ongoing problem costing Mr. Hawkins money to fix damages, as well as damaging
relations between Mr. Hawkins and the City if not dealt with.
5. I would say the same conditions would be applicable to other property in the same
zoning classification as the City needs to make every reasonable attempt to make
pazks and open space safe for all.
6. No, as the groups involved will be drop-in, or groups who have not paid for a
facility permit. In the long run, money will be saved by preventing damage and still
allowing safe usage of the softball fields by all.
7. No, as the property and fence are owned by the City. When the fence was fast
installed at six feet, there was no appazent problem. Also, the Siberian Elms on the
Hawkins side of the fence were still alive and helping to deflect any errant balls prior
to there removal.
8. No.
9. No, as eleven gauge chain link fabric will be used, light and air supplies will not
be impaired. Due to the location, there will be no congestion problems in the streets
and usage should not pick up dramatically to add any problems in this area. There is
no danger of fire or endangerment of public safety. Property values within the
neighborhood would not be diminished, but possibly have an opposite effect.

CITY OF WHEAT RIDGE
PLANNING DIVISION STAFF REPORT
TO: Board of Adjustment
DATE OF MEETING: October 27, 1994 DATE PREPARED: October 19, 1994
CASE NO. & NAME: WA-94-17/Wheat Ridge CASE MANAGER: Greg Moberg
ACTION REQUESTED: Approval of a fence height variance to allow a 14' high fence along a
portion of the west property line.
LOCATION OF REQUEST: 6601 West 29th Avenue
NAME if< ADDRESS OF APPLICANT(S)
City of Wheat Ridge
7500 West 29th Avenue
Wheat Ridge, CO 80033
NAME & ADDRESS OF OWNER(S)
APPROXIMATE AREA: 1.72 acres
PRESENT ZONING: Residential-One
PRESENT LAND USE: City Park
Same
SURROUNDING ZONING: N: & E: Residential-One; S: & W: Residential-Two
SURROUNDING LAND USE: N:, S: & W: Single-Family; E: Single-Family & Church
DATE PUBLISHED: October 4, 1994
DATE POSTED: October 13, 1994
DATED LEGAL NOTICES SENT: October 13, 1994
AGENCY CHECKLIST: ( ) (XX) NOT REQUIRED
RELATED CORRESPONDENCE: (XX) ()NONE
ENTER INTO RECORD:
( )COMPREHENSIVE PLAN (XX) CASE FILE & PACKET MATERIALS
( )ZONING ORDINANCE (XX) EXHIBRS
( )SUBDIVISION REGULATIONS (XX) OTHER
JURISDICTION:
The property is within the City of Wheat Ridge, and all notification and posting requirements
have been met, therefore, there is jurisdiction to hear this case.
Board of Adjustment Staff Report
Case No. WA-9417
REQUEST
Page 2
The City of Wheat Ridge is requesting approval of a variance to allow a 14' high fence to be
located along a portion of the west property line. The current use of the site is a City Park
wherein is located a softball field and a tennis court. This request has been prompted by the
resident who owns and resides at 6675 West 29th Avenue. According to the applicant due to
the distance and direction of the residence from home plat (located at the southeast corner of
the property) numerous balls have hit the house and broken windows.
As per Section 26-30 (I)(7): Recreational Fences: Open fences (over eighty (80) percent open)
may be constructed to a height not to exceed ten (10) feet for the uses listed below. Such
fences shall conform to all setback requirements for structures...
Therefore a fence the height of 10' could be constructed a distance of 15' from the west
property line with no variance required. However the applicant would like to build a 14' high
fence directly on the property line, thereby necessitating the need for a variance.
II. FlNDINGS OF FACT
Can the property in question yield a reasonable return in use, service or income if
permitted to be used only under the conditions allowed by the regulations for the district
in which it is located?
The property is and has been used as a park and softball field for many years therefore it
is reasonable to assume that if the site is permitted to be used only under the conditions
allowed by the regulations for the district in which it is located, the property can yield a
reasonable return in use; and
2. Is the plight of the owner due to unique circumstances?
Circumstances could be considered unique due to the use of the property as a city park
and softball field and the close proximity of residences; and
3. If the variation were granted, would it alter the essential character of the locality?
The granting of this variance could alter the essential character of the local
neighborhood as no other 14' high fences exist in the immediate area however fences
higher than 6' are generally associated with ball fields that have short outfields; and
4. Are there any particular physical surroundings, shape or topographical conditions of the
property involved that would result in a particular hardship?
There are no particular physical surroundings, shape or topographical conditions of the
property that would result in a hardship; and
5. Are the conditions upon which the petition for a variation is based be applicable,
generally, to the other property within the same zoning classification?
Board of Adjustment Staff Report
Case No. WA-9417
Page 3
The conditions upon which the petition is based would be applicable to other properties
within the same zoning classification, however there are very few properties within the
City of Wheat Ridge that are bounded by a park being used as a softball field; and
6. Is the purpose of the variation based exclusively upon a desire to make more money out
of the property?
The purpose of this variance is not based exclusively upon the desire to make more
money out of the property; and
7. Has the alleged difficulty or hardship been created by any person presently having an
interest in the property?
No hardship has been created by any person presently having an interest in the
property; and
8. Will the granting of the variation be detrimental to the public welfare or injurious to other
property or improvements in the neighborhood in which the property is located?
The granting of this variance will be injurious to other property or improvements in the
neighborhood; and
9. Will the proposed variation impair the adequate supply of light and air to adjacent
property or substantially increase the congestion in the public streets or increase the
danger of fire or endanger the public safety and substantially diminish or impair property
values within the neighborhood?
The granting of this variance will not impair the adequate supply of light to the front yard
of the property directly to the north of the subject site.

B. Case No. WA-94-17: An application of the City of Wheat
Ridge for approval of a variance to allow a fourteen-foot
high fence along a portion of the west property line at
Stites Park. Said property is located at 6601 W. 29th
Avenue.
Greg Moberg presented the staff report. All pertinent
documents were entered into record, which Chairman JUNKER
accepted.
Board Member ABBOTT asked where was the 14 foot derived
from, and Mr. Moberg said it would be best to ask the
applicant that ques ion.
Board Member ABBOTT wanted to know if they need to ask for a
variance to the setback, and Mr. Moberg replied no. .They
can build a 10 foot-fence with a 15 foot setback, but the
fence on that property line now is 6 feet and they want a 14
foot fence-right on the property line, so they need a
variance to .fence height.
Board Member ECHELMEYER questioned the 12' high fence
surrounding the basketball court to-.the-north and asked if
it came in on a variance, and Mr. Moberg answered no.
Board Member ECHELMEYER asked if the City will be-putting
this fence up even though it .is on Mr. Hawkins' property
line, and Mr. Moberg answered yes,, but the fence will have
to be on City property.
Board Member ECHELMEYER wanted to know if -there is a six
month or one year time limit on-this variance, 'and Mr.
Moberg answered none,--i-f this is approved that fence gets to
remain as long as it lasts.
1
a
WSEAT RIDGH BOARD OF ADJIISTMENT
MINIITES OF MEETING: October 27, 1994 Page 6
Board Member HOWARD asked if it is the intent to put the
fence out to the street, and Mr. Moberg answered no, the
intention is just to place it in front of-the house; it-will
not go all the way across the west property line.
Board Member ROSSILLON asked what kind of fence will it be,
and Mr. Moberg answered he believes chainlink.
No further questions were asked of staff.
Rick Murray, Park Superintendent, 4966 Osceola Street,
Denver, CO, was sworn in. -The Parks Department was
contacted by Mr. Hawkins, the property owner, and his
concern is that this problem has been going on for a period
of time. There used to be a line of trees that deflected
the balls going that direction-but they were removed in -the
mid-80's.
Mr. Murray said the fence being considered will be 11 gauge
and pretty light weight.
Board Member ECHELMEYER wanted to know how long the fence..
will be, and Mr. Murray said the fence--will be about a 70
foot section. The. fence was kind of narrowed down to be in
front of the house only because Mr. Hawkins is not real
concerned about the garage.
Mr. Murray said this field is used mostly by adult males
because the programs have grown so much and fields are just
not available.
Board Member ABBOTT questioned how to use the correct
wording for the motion. Mr. Moberg said if approval is
recommended then placing in the motion that the fence will
be only a portion along. the side of the house should be
sufficient. ,
No further questions were asked.
Motion-was made by Board Member ABBOTT, that Case Na. WA-94-
17, an application by The City of Wheat Ridge,. be APPROVED
for the following reasons:
1. Circumstances-could be considered unique due to the use
of the property as a city park and a softball field.
2. Granting this variance should not alter the essential
character of the neighborhood. Fences higher than 6
feet are generally associated with ball fields.
WHEAT RIDGE BOARD OF ADJ[7STMENT
MINIITES OF MEETING: October 27, 1994 Page 7
3.. The variance is for the improvement of safety to the
neighbors' health and property along the west fence-
line.
4. The 14' height is driven by a generally accepted code
standard and the experience of the home owner along the
west side.
WITH THE FOLLOWING CONDITIONS:
1. The fence must be chainlink.
2. The 14' section is to extend only to the length so as
to protect the property at 6675 W. 29th Avenue.
Motion was seconded by Board Member ECHELMEYER. Motion
carried 5-0. Resolution attached.

Board Member ECHELMEYER asked what is 'out of the floodway'
and Mr. Dezman answered there are two districts in the
floodway administration. The floodway district is the high
velocity core which carries most of the. total water in a
flood event, and the floodplain or storage is the slower
moving outer areas on either side of the floodway. The
floodway will carry about 90-950 of the water and the
floodplain or storage on the outside will carry the
remainder,

CERTIFICATE OF RESOLUTION
I, Mary Lou Chapla, Secretary to the City of Wheat Ridge Board of
Adjustment, do hereby certify that the following Resolution was
duly adopted in the City of Wheat Ridge, County of Jefferson,-
State of Colorado, on the 27th day of October 1994.
CASE NO: WA-94-17
APPLICANT'S NAME: The City of Wheat Ridge
LOCATION: 6601 W. 29th Avenue
Upon motion by Board Member ABBOTT , seconded by Board Member
ECHELMEYER , the following Resolution was stated.
WHEREAS, the applican_t_ was denied permission by an Administrative
Officer; .and
WHEREAS, Board of Adjustment Application, Case No. WA-94-17
is an appeal to this Board from the decision of an Administrative
Officer; and
WHEREAS, the property has been posted the required 15 days by law
and there WERE NO protests registered against it; and
WHEREAS, the relief applied for MAY be granted without detriment
to the public welfare and without substantially impairing the
intent and purpose of the regulations governing the City of Wheat
Ridge.
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ED that Board of Adjustment
Application Case No. WA-94-17, be and hereby is APPROVED.
TYPE OF VARIANCE: Fence height
PURPOSE: To allow a 14' fence
FOR THE FOLLOWING REASONS:
1. Circumstances could be considered unique due to the use of
the property as a city park and a softball field.
2. Granting this variance should not alter the essential
character of the neighborhood. Fences higher than 6 feet
are generally associated with ball fields.
3. The variance is-for the improvement of safety to the
neighbors' health and property along the west fence line.
4. The 14' height is driven by a generally accepted code --
standard and the experience of the home owner along the west
side.
WITH THE FOLLOWING CONDITIONS:
1. The fence must be chainlink.
2. The 14' section is to extend only to the length so as to
protect the property at 6675 W. 29th Avenue.
VOTE: YES: ABBOTT, ECHELMEYER, HOWARD, JUNKER, ROSSILLON
NO: None
DISPOSITION: Variance to fence height granted 5-0.
